How Often to Power Wash: Factors to Consider

Determining your ideal power rinsing frequency isn't an simple thing. Various elements affect when you should scrub your outside surfaces. Evaluate this to make a suitable decision:

  • Climate: Areas with heavy rainfall, snowfall, or repeated weather events will require more regular power cleaning.
  • Exposure to Dirt & Debris: Buildings near traffic or building zones collect debris much more rapidly.
  • Surface Material: Distinct materials, like siding, brick, or stucco, possess different cleaning needs.
  • Algae & Mold Growth: Covered areas are prone to fungus and mold growth, that demands repeated surface cleaning.
Ultimately, a yearly exterior cleaning is a good baseline for most homeowners, but adjust the frequency based on your unique circumstances.

Maintaining Your Home's Exterior: Power Washing Timing

Knowing the ideal time to power wash your home’s exterior is important for maintaining its curb appeal. Generally, the springtime and autumn are excellent choices. A spring refresh allows you to remove seasonal dirt check here and prepare for milder weather. However , refrain from power washing during the most scorching part of the season as quick drying can lead to mineral deposits . Furthermore , always verify the area weather forecast before you begin to ensure ideal conditions . Here's a quick summary:

  • Early Spring - Eliminates winter residue
  • Autumn - Prepares your home for colder weather
  • Avoid mid-summer due to quick drying.
